Equitable Midstream Announces Open Season
PITTSBURGH, Sept. 4 /PRNewswire/ -- Equitable Midstream, a business unit
of Equitable Resources, Inc., today announced an open season on the planned
expansion of its gathering and transportation systems located within the
Marcellus fairway from south centralWest Virginia toNorthwestern
Pennsylvania.
The expansion, called The Marcellus Eastern Access Hub, will provide much
needed incremental capacity, which will in turn, help maximize natural gas
production. The expansion will also provide Appalachian producers with
operational flexibility and access to additional storage capacity.
In addition, using Equitable's existing assets, The Marcellus Eastern
Access Hub will provide access to the premium markets in the Eastern and
Mid-Atlantic states through interconnections with National Fuel Gas Supply and
Tennessee Gas Pipeline in northwesternPennsylvania, Texas Eastern, Columbia
Transmission and Dominion Transmission in westernPennsylvania, and Columbia
Transmission in centralWest Virginia.

Equitable Midstream said it is now seeking non-binding commitments from
producers to help define the expansion by identifying production access and
firm delivery points. All bids received through September 30, 2008 will be
reviewed.
The first phase of the expansion is scheduled to be placed into service at
year-end, 2008, with the second phase beginning service in November, 2011.
